天天看點

Sybase isql常用指令

1 isql -Usa -S服務名 --正常登入
 2 isql -Usa -S服務名 -Jcp936 --sa使用者在用戶端使用字元集cp936登入
 3 
 4 C:\Users\Administrator>isql -Usa -Sruskypc --正常關閉資料庫
 5   Password:
 6   1> shutdown
 7   2> go
 8 
 9 shutdown with nowait go————關閉sybase服務
10 shutdown SYB_BACKUP go(服務名)————關閉sybase服務
11 
12 sp_helpserver go————檢視服務名
13 
14 sp_helpdb go ---檢視所有資料庫的資訊
15 
16 use pubs2 go --使用pubs2資料庫
17 sp_help go --檢視目前資料庫中的所有表
18 
19 sp_help tablename go--查表結構
20 
21 sp_helpindex tablename go --檢視表索引
22 
23 sp_helpdb master go--檢視某個資料庫資訊,如master
24 
25 sp_helpdevice go---檢視所有裝置資訊
26 
27 sp_helpdevice devicename go--檢視某個裝置資訊
28 
29 sp_helpsort go--檢視伺服器的字元集和排序順序
30 
31 sp_displaylogin username go--檢視某使用者的資訊
32 
33 sp_who go--檢視連接配接的伺服器程序資訊或者sp_who username go
34 
35 sp_lock go--檢視鎖資訊
36 
37 select @@ version go————檢視sybase版本
38 
39 sp_version go————檢視sybase版本
40 
41 sp_password null,lonton go————設定sa使用者的密碼(ASE初始密碼為空)
42 
43 sp_helpdevice go—————檢視sybase的資料裝置資訊
44 select name,phyname,vdevno,low from master..sysdevices where name=’master’ go
45 
46 
47 drop database testdb go————删除資料庫
48 
49 sp_dropdevice ‘testdb’go---删除資料庫裝置
50 
51 
52 sp_helpsort go————檢視系統的預設排序方式、字元集和主要的排序順序表
53 select name,id from syscharsets go————檢視系統字元集的安裝狀态
54 
55 Sp_configure “default char”go————檢視目前使用的預設字元集
56 
57 startserver –f servername ————啟動sybase資料庫服務
58 
59 sp_who go————檢視登入使用者狀态
60 sp_who 使用者名 go
61 
62 sp_helpuser go————檢視資料庫資訊
63 
64 sp_dropuser username go————删除資料庫使用者
65 
66 sp_locklogin aifusenyu,’lock/unlock’ go————鎖定或者解除鎖定使用者
67 
68 sp_locklogin go————檢視目前鎖定使用者清單
69 
70 sp_displaylogin [loginname] go————檢視登入使用者清單
71 
72 sp_addgroup grpname go————建立使用者組
73 
74 sp_helpgroup /grouname go————檢視使用者組資訊
75 
76 sp_adduser loginname[,name_in_db[,grpname]] go————建立資料庫使用者
77 
78 sp_changedbowner ‘loginname’go————改變資料庫的屬主使用者。
79 
80 sp_changegroup groupname,name_in_db go————将使用者移除此組
81 
82 sp_dropgroup groupname go————删除使用者組
83 
84 sp_dropuser username go————删除資料庫使用者
85 
86 --讨厭isql 每個指令後面加隻狗      

 1,sybase使用者登入到主機,連接配接資料庫:

  isql -Usa -P -Ssybase -Ddb

說明:參數-U是使用者,-P是密碼,-S是執行個體名,若不知道執行個體名可執行執行個體檢視指令:showserver,即可看到-S後面的執行個體名。

2,關閉資料庫:

Shutdown回車

Go回車

可執行showerver看執行個體是否關閉。

3,啟動資料庫:

進到資料庫安裝目錄下/sybase/ASE-15_0/install

startserver -f RUN_testdb(testdb為對應的執行個體名)啟動資料庫

可執行showerver看執行個體是否開啟。